Google Drive SDK,在共享文件时以及上次访问文件时获取数据

时间:2015-11-30 11:53:13

标签: file google-drive-api external

我正在尝试获取有关外部共享文件的一些数据,但是我遇到了一些麻烦,因为看起来API并不支持。

我可以使用API​​并在每个员工的电子邮件地址中设置服务对象的sub参数,从而在组织内创建外部共享文件列表(否则它只是获取服务帐户拥有的文件)。

我还需要检索外部共享文件的日期(我在返回的数据中找不到的内容)以及文件是最后一次访问的时间。后一个,我能够使用lastViewedByMeDate来查看当前用户(sub=someuser@example.com)何时访问该文件,但是如果它是由外部共享的任何人访问的话。

是否可以通过API获取该数据?也许有一些解决方法?

感谢。

1 个答案:

答案 0 :(得分:1)

Google Apps Activity API为我解决了这个问题。感谢Gerardo

注意:如果您使用的是Python,那么文档中的drive.fileId参数应该是您脚本中的drive_fileId